Shopping List

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• ½ c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• ½ teaspoon dried thyme
  • ½ teaspoon red pepper flakes
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Directions: Parmesan Herb Chicken

Healthy Parmesan Herb Chicken plate image

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

Start by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). If your chicken breasts are uneven in thickness, gently pound them to an even layer to promote uniform cooking. Pat the chicken dry with paper towels and season both sides generously with salt and pepper.

Step 2: Make the Butter-Herb Mixture

In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the melted unsalted butter and olive oil. Add the minced garlic, dried basil, dried oregano, dried thyme, and red pepper flakes. Stir in the grated Parmesan cheese until well combined.

Step 3: Coat the Chicken

Dip each chicken breast into the Parmesan herb mixture, pressing down slightly to ensure the coating sticks well. Lay the coated chicken breasts evenly in your baking dish or oven-safe skillet.

Step 4: Bake to Perfection

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through and the topping is golden and bubbling.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C) for safe consumption.

Step 5: Garnish and Serve

Remove the chicken from the oven and let it rest for a few minutes. Sprinkle freshly chopped parsley over the top for a pop of color and freshness. Serve immediately with your favorite side dishes.

Flavor-Forward Alternatives

Classic Parmesan Herb Chicken dish photo

  • Swap dried basil and oregano with rosemary and sage for a woodsy twist.
  • Add lemon zest to the Parmesan mixture for a bright citrus note.
  • Mix in some smoked paprika to bring a subtle smoky flavor.
  • Use mozzarella or a blend of Italian cheeses for a gooey, melty crust.

Method to the Madness

This recipe is a straightforward bake that relies on layering simple, quality ingredients to build flavor. Here’s a quick overview of how it works:

  • Moisture retention: Butter and olive oil keep the chicken juicy and tender.
  • Flavor infusion: Garlic and herbs are infused into the butter mixture to coat the chicken evenly.
  • Crunchy finish: Parmesan cheese crisps up in the oven, creating a savory, golden crust.
  • Heat balance: Red pepper flakes add a subtle heat that complements the cheese and herbs.

By baking at a high temperature, the chicken cooks quickly while the topping crisps beautifully without burning. Resting the chicken after baking allows the juices to redistribute, keeping every bite tender and flavorful.

Meal Prep & Storage Notes

This Parmesan Herb Chicken holds up wonderfully for meal prep and leftovers. Here are a few tips to keep it fresh and delicious:

  • Allow the chicken to cool completely before storing it in an airtight container.
  • Keep refrigerated for up to 3-4 days.
  • Reheat gently in the oven or microwave to preserve the crispy topping; a quick 5-minute bake at 350°F (175°C) works well.
  • This chicken can be sliced and added cold to salads or sandwiches for quick lunches.
  • Freeze cooked chicken in a freezer-safe container for up to 2 months; th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Popular Questions

Can I use chicken thighs instead of breasts for this recipe?

Absolutely! Boneless, skinless chicken thighs will give you a juicier, more flavorful result. Just adjust the baking time slightly, as thighs may take a bit longer to cook through.

What can I serve with Parmesan Herb Chicken?

Is it possible to make this recipe dairy-free?

You can substitute the Parmesan cheese with a dairy-free cheese alternative and use a dairy-free butter substitute. Keep in mind the texture and flavor will differ slightly, but the herbs and garlic will still shine through beautifully.

How do I know when the chicken is fully cooked?

The safest way is to use a meat thermometer. Insert it into the thickest part of the chicken breast; it should read 165°F (74°C). If you don’t have a thermometer, cut into the chicken to check that the juices run clear and the meat is no longer pink inside.
